Best Time to Ski in South America
Mid-July through early to mid-September is the ideal time of year for ski seasons, while they can sometimes begin as early as mid-May and go until early November. The greatest winter conditions and the most consistent snowfall usually occur around this time, offering excellent chances for powder days and extended sunny slopes.
Chile vs. Argentina: Where Should You Ski?
- Chile: Known for its state-of-the-art ski facilities, resorts such as Valle Nevado, Portillo, and Nevados de Chillán have convenient access from Santiago, high-altitude terrain, and ski-in/ski-out hotels.
- Argentina: Bariloche, Las Leñas, Cerro Castor, and other resorts combine expansive ski regions with vibrant cities, distinctive cultures, and the best wine and gastronomy in the world.
Choosing between the two usually boils down to personal preference: Argentina's attractiveness and lively ski towns or Chile's ease of access. For the complete Andean experience, many tourists decide to combine the two.
